London Stadium is a world-class multi-purpose venue and the home of West Ham United Football Club. Originally built as the main stadium for the 2012 London Olympic Games, it now hosts a wide range of major sporting and entertainment events, including Premier League football, NFL fixtures, athletics competitions, and international concerts.
The stadium operates a Trend Building Management System (BMS) with IQVision, supporting the efficient management of its extensive mechanical and electrical services.
We provide ongoing BMS maintenance and support, attending site on a regular basis each month to carry out planned servicing, system health checks, and performance optimisation. In addition to our maintenance services, we respond to reactive and remedial requirements as they arise, helping to ensure the continued reliability and efficiency of the building systems.
As part of our continued support, we are also delivering enhancements to the site’s graphical interface, updating system graphics and layouts to improve usability, navigation, and overall operator experience.
